How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Somerset?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Somerset Studio Apartments | $2,184 | $1,053 | $2,775 |
Somerset 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,666 | $1,113 | $3,350 |
Somerset 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,707 | $1,336 | $4,540 |
Somerset 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,713 | $2,000 | $4,379 |
Somerset 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,595 | $2,595 | $2,595 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Somerset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Somerset?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Somerset with Washer/Dryer is at Cypress Grove listed at $1,053.
How much is the average rent for Somerset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Somerset with Washer/Dryer is $2,164.
What is the largest Somerset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Somerset is a 1,900 square feet unit starting from $1,570 at Windward Vista.
What is the average size for Somerset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Somerset is currently at 794 sq ft.
